Creamy Garlic Ramen with Ground Beef

  • Total Time: 25 min
  • Yield: 4 servings

Description

Rich, savory, and fast creamy garlic ramen with ground beef. A comforting one-bowl meal perfect for busy weeknights.


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 packs ramen noodles, seasoning packets discarded
  • 3 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up milk
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 1 teaspoon cornstarch
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ons green onions, sliced


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add ground beef and cook for 6 to 8 minutes, breaking it apart, until browned and fully cooked. Season with garlic powder, salt, and black pepper.
  2. Remove excess grease if needed and keep the cooked beef in the skillet.
  3. Add minced garlic to the skillet and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
  4. Pour in chicken broth, milk, and soy sauce. Stir well and bring to a gentle simmer.
  5. Add the ramen noodles and cook for 3 to 4 minutes until tender, stirring occasionally.
  6. In a small bowl, mix cornstarch with 2 tablespoons water until smooth, then stir it into the skillet.
  7. Continue cooking for 2 to 3 minutes until the broth thickens into a creamy sauce.
  8. Taste and adjust seasoning with black pepper if needed.
  9. Remove from heat once the noodles are coated in the creamy sauce.
  10. Serve hot topped with sliced green onions.

Notes

  • For a richer flavor, use whole milk.
  • Avoid overcooking the noodles to keep the best texture.
  • Store le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
